Genetically determined levels of mTOR-dependent circulating proteins and risk of multiple sclerosis

2023-01-19

Abstract excerpt

<title>Abstract</title> <p>Background Observational studies have reported an association between circulating levels of mammalian target of rapamycin (mTOR)-dependent circulating proteins and multiple sclerosis (MS). However, the casual association has not been fully elucidated. Mendelian randomization (MR) is used to overcome limitations inherent to observational studies and assess the causal association.
